What to Do Right After the Accident

Even if you’re not sure you want to file a claim, taking these steps early on can protect your health and your rights:

  • Get medical care immediately. Get checked out. Some injuries — especially concussions, whiplash, and internal damage take hours to appear.
  • Document everything. Take photos of your injuries, the accident scene, and any property damage. If you are not able to do this yourself, ask a friend or a family member to do it for you.
  • Report the accident. Whether it’s a car crash, slip and fall, a dog bite, or workplace injury, make sure there’s an official report.
  • Keep all records. Save hospital bills, repair estimates, and any letters from insurance companies.
  • Avoid giving recorded statements to insurance adjusters until you’ve talked with a lawyer.

At this stage, you don’t have to know exactly what your claim is worth — just focus on documenting and getting help.

How Compensation Works

Every case is different, but here’s what may be included in a personal injury settlement:

  • Medical expenses (hospital stays, therapy, medication, future care)
  • Lost wages and future income
  • Pain and suffering

In certain severe cases, punitive damages may apply if the at-fault party acted with reckless disregard for your safety — such as drunk driving.

Why Timing Matters in Virginia

Virginia law limits the amount of time you have to file a personal injury lawsuit. This deadline — called the statute of limitations — is usually two years from the date of the injury, but there are exceptions.

If you wait too long, your right to compensation may be lost forever. That’s why it’s smart to get legal advice as soon as possible, even if you’re still recovering.
